网络系统建设与运维【笔记】

简介: 网络系统建设与运维

交换网络


最初的以太网采用了总线型拓扑结构,各个主机之间用一条同轴电缆进行通信,它们共享这条通信链路的带宽。


为了解决多台计算机同时发送数据是产生的冲突问题,这时引入了CSMA/CD协议。


1、CSMA/CD协议的工作过程(边听边发)


  • 监听信道上是否有信息在传输。
  • 若没有监听到任何信号,则传输数据。
  • 传输的时候继续监听,如果发现冲突,则执行退避算法。
  • 如果没有冲突,则发送成功。


交换机的工作原理


交换机工作于数据链路层,交换机的每一个端口都是一个独立的冲突域。


广播域:包括二层广播域和三层广播域,二层广播域是广播帧可达到的范围。


VLAN:隔离广播域,限制广播域的范围,减少广播流量。


VLAN是将一个物理局域网在逻辑上划分成多个广播域,VLAN技术部署在数据链路层,用于隔离二层流量。同一个VLAN内的主机共享同一个广播域,它们之间可以直接进行二层通信,若VLAN间的主机属于不同的广播域,不能直接实现二层互通。


VLAN帧格式:

TAG:带有VLAN标记的以太网帧。


UNTAG:不带有VLAN标记的标准以太网帧。


交换机端口的分类:

Access端口:用于连接计算机等终端设备,只能属于一个VLAN。


Trunk端口:用于连接交换机等网络设备,允许传输多个VLAN的数据。


VLAN配置


1、添加vlan


添加单个VLAN:vlan ? (1~4094)


多个VLAN:vlan batch ???


2、Access端口的配置:


port link-type access


port default vlan ?


3、trunk端口的配置:


port link-type trunk


port trunk allow-pass ?


4、查看VLAN信息


display vlan


5、查看端口模式


display port vlan


案例


image.png

image.png



  1. 配置pc1-pc4的IP
  2. 设置SW2、SW3、SW1上的vlan


命令:设置为Access口


port link-type access


加入vlan


port default vlan ?


设置为trunk口


port line-type trunk


允许VLAN通过


port trunk allow-pass vlan ? ?

image.png

image.png


image.png


结果图:

image.png

image.png




目录
相关文章
|
17天前
|
Linux 开发工具 Android开发
FFmpeg开发笔记(六十)使用国产的ijkplayer播放器观看网络视频
ijkplayer是由Bilibili基于FFmpeg3.4研发并开源的播放器,适用于Android和iOS,支持本地视频及网络流媒体播放。本文详细介绍如何在新版Android Studio中导入并使用ijkplayer库,包括Gradle版本及配置更新、导入编译好的so文件以及添加直播链接播放代码等步骤,帮助开发者顺利进行App调试与开发。更多FFmpeg开发知识可参考《FFmpeg开发实战:从零基础到短视频上线》。
78 2
FFmpeg开发笔记(六十)使用国产的ijkplayer播放器观看网络视频
|
26天前
|
机器学习/深度学习 数据可视化 计算机视觉
目标检测笔记(五):详细介绍并实现可视化深度学习中每层特征层的网络训练情况
这篇文章详细介绍了如何通过可视化深度学习中每层特征层来理解网络的内部运作,并使用ResNet系列网络作为例子,展示了如何在训练过程中加入代码来绘制和保存特征图。
50 1
目标检测笔记(五):详细介绍并实现可视化深度学习中每层特征层的网络训练情况
|
16天前
|
机器学习/深度学习 人工智能 运维
企业内训|LLM大模型在服务器和IT网络运维中的应用-某日企IT运维部门
本课程是为某在华日资企业集团的IT运维部门专门定制开发的企业培训课程,本课程旨在深入探讨大型语言模型(LLM)在服务器及IT网络运维中的应用,结合当前技术趋势与行业需求,帮助学员掌握LLM如何为运维工作赋能。通过系统的理论讲解与实践操作,学员将了解LLM的基本知识、模型架构及其在实际运维场景中的应用,如日志分析、故障诊断、网络安全与性能优化等。
41 2
|
23天前
|
运维 Linux Apache
Puppet 作为一款强大的自动化运维工具,被广泛应用于配置管理领域。通过定义资源的状态和关系,Puppet 能够确保系统始终处于期望的配置状态。
Puppet 作为一款强大的自动化运维工具,被广泛应用于配置管理领域。通过定义资源的状态和关系,Puppet 能够确保系统始终处于期望的配置状态。
46 3
|
8天前
|
监控 安全 测试技术
网络信息系统的整个生命周期
网络信息系统规划、设计、集成与实现、运行维护及废弃各阶段介绍。从企业需求出发,经过可行性研究和技术评估,详细设计系统架构,完成设备安装调试和系统集成测试,确保稳定运行,最终安全退役。
22 1
网络信息系统的整个生命周期
|
7天前
|
运维 监控 中间件
数据中心运维监控系统产品价值与优势
华汇数据运维监控系统面向IT基础架构及IT支撑平台的监控和运维管理,包含监测、分析、展现和告警。监控范围涵盖了网络设备、主机系统、数据库、中间件和应用软件等。
23 4
|
26天前
|
机器学习/深度学习 编解码 算法
轻量级网络论文精度笔记(三):《Searching for MobileNetV3》
MobileNetV3是谷歌为移动设备优化的神经网络模型,通过神经架构搜索和新设计计算块提升效率和精度。它引入了h-swish激活函数和高效的分割解码器LR-ASPP,实现了移动端分类、检测和分割的最新SOTA成果。大模型在ImageNet分类上比MobileNetV2更准确,延迟降低20%;小模型准确度提升,延迟相当。
52 1
轻量级网络论文精度笔记(三):《Searching for MobileNetV3》
|
26天前
|
机器学习/深度学习 网络架构 计算机视觉
目标检测笔记(一):不同模型的网络架构介绍和代码
这篇文章介绍了ShuffleNetV2网络架构及其代码实现,包括模型结构、代码细节和不同版本的模型。ShuffleNetV2是一个高效的卷积神经网络,适用于深度学习中的目标检测任务。
62 1
目标检测笔记(一):不同模型的网络架构介绍和代码
|
9天前
|
机器学习/深度学习 存储 运维
图神经网络在复杂系统中的应用
图神经网络(Graph Neural Networks, GNNs)是一类专门处理图结构数据的深度学习模型,近年来在复杂系统的研究和应用中展现了强大的潜力。复杂系统通常涉及多个相互关联的组件,其行为和特性难以通过传统方法进行建模和分析。
30 3
|
9天前
|
编解码 安全 Linux
网络空间安全之一个WH的超前沿全栈技术深入学习之路(10-2):保姆级别教会你如何搭建白帽黑客渗透测试系统环境Kali——Liinux-Debian:就怕你学成黑客啦!)作者——LJS
保姆级别教会你如何搭建白帽黑客渗透测试系统环境Kali以及常见的报错及对应解决方案、常用Kali功能简便化以及详解如何具体实现

热门文章

最新文章